#d6d5c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6d5c2 is composed of 83.9% red, 83.5%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.5% magenta, 9.3%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 57 degrees, a saturation of 19.6% and a lightness of 80%. #d6d5c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#adab85.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#d6d5c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6d5c2 has RGB values of R:214, G:213,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.09,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14079426.

Shades and Tints of #d6d5c2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090906 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.
